Community Living Toronto, one of the largest agencies of its kind in North America, is a dynamic, innovative organization committed to promoting a welcoming community. As a leader in the field, Community Living Toronto offers supports to over 6,000 individuals with intellectual disabilities and their families, including residential and day support, employment assistance, community support, early childhood services, and respite care.
Support individuals in daily living activities, working as part of an inter-professional team, including an ABA lead and Behavioural Services Consultant, to implement behavioural intervention/support plans. Focus on building community functioning capacity.
